The book Electricity and Magnetism by R. Murugeshan (published by S. Chand) is a standard textbook widely used by B.Sc. Physics and Engineering students. The "fixed" term in your search likely refers to seeking a stable, complete, or digitized version of the 10th Revised Edition . 📘 Key Details of the Book Edition: 10th extensively revised edition (2017/2020).
Target Audience: Undergraduate students (B.Sc. Pass & Honours) and Engineering students.
Core Approach: Full vector treatment using S.I. units for all derivations and physical interpretations. 📖 Syllabus and Chapter Coverage
The book is structured into 15 chapters that build from basic laws to advanced electromagnetic theory: Section Key Topics Covered Electrostatics
Electric field, dipoles, quadrupoles, Gauss’s law, electric potential, Laplace's equation, and capacitors. Currents
Steady currents, thermo-electricity, and chemical effects of electric current. Magnetism
Magnetostatics, magnetic properties of materials, and motion of charged particles in fields. Electrodynamics
Electromagnetic induction, transient and alternating currents, Maxwell’s equations, and EM waves. 🔗 Accessing the Resource

The textbook "Electricity and Magnetism" by R. Murugeshan, published by S. Chand Publishing, is a cornerstone resource for B.Sc. Physics and Engineering students across Indian universities. Its 10th edition is particularly sought after for its revised content that aligns with the latest UGC model curriculum. Core Content and Features
The book is praised for its "lucid language" and "vector treatment," making complex concepts in electrostatics and magnetostatics more accessible. The Ultimate Guide to the "Electricity and Magnetism
Vector Analysis: Unlike introductory texts, Murugeshan utilizes full vector treatment to discuss electric and magnetic fields, providing a more rigorous physical interpretation.
Comprehensive Syllabus: It covers approximately 488 pages and includes 15+ major chapters.
Student-Centric Layout: Many reviewers note that it functions like a well-organized set of "student notes," ideal for securing marks in university examinations. Key Topics Covered
The book is structured to lead students from fundamental principles to advanced electromagnetic theory:
Electrostatics: Covers Electric Charges and Fields, Gauss’s Law, and Electric Potential.
Circuit Theory: Detailed analysis of Steady Currents, Transient (Varying) Currents, and Alternating Current (AC).
Magnetism: Includes Magnetostatics, the Magnetic Properties of Materials, and Electromagnetic Induction.
Electromagnetic Waves: Concludes with Maxwell’s Equations and the theory of Electromagnetic Waves. Why Students Search for the "Fixed PDF"
The search for a "pdf fixed" often relates to finding a high-quality, searchable digital version of the 10th edition that corrects common issues found in older scans, such as missing pages, blurry diagrams, or incorrect vector symbols.
